About:Traditions do not come easy in this town, but some things never change. Take the menu: it is a standard "meat and three", a term given to restaurants serving a meat entree and three vegetables. However, Rotier's delicious southern-style cooking sets it apart from the other buffet offerings around town. Fresh baked cornbread and dinner rolls accompany every meal. If you are really adventurous, try a burger. It may be high-calorie, but you can always put the diet away and enjoy this tasty delight once in a while!

    For all you yankee fan fairers out there that stumble across this review, For an authentic Nashville experience go see a REAL bluegrass show at the Ryman and or Station Inn, stop in at the Ernest Tubb Record Shop on Broad, just to look if nothing else, followed up with some comfort food at Rotier's (off the beaten path if you can find it). Its worth finding!!! One of Nashville's few original landmarks that hasnt been swallowed up by progression yet. This place looked old and greasy when I was a kid 30 years ago, and nothing's changed since. Hooray for Rotier's

    Nashville Classic: A splendid little diner, with reasonable prices and spectacular food. The actual 'look' of the place is a bit shabby but that seems to add to its character, rather than degrade it. The Pork BBQ dinner is very good, as are the dinner rolls that come with it. I highly recommend this as a place to eat at, whether you have lived in Nashville all your life or are simply passing through.

    Order the Cheeseburger on French Bread: As local eateries go, Rotier's is one of my favorites. It has been in Nashville for a very long time and quite frankly serves one of the best cheeseburgers in town. Order that and a coke in a glass bottle for the whole experience.
